Recipes - Grilled Loch Fyne Oysters with garlic breadcrumbs
The garlic butter and breadcrumbs can be prepared in advance – open the oysters just before serving)
Prepare the garlic butter by finely chopping the garlic and parsley and mixing into the softened butter.
Open the oysters taking care to keep as much of the liquor (liquid) as possible. Ensure they smell fresh and look plump, and take out any broken shell.
Place all 12 oysters on a baking tray and spoon a little garlic butter into each oyster.
Sprinkle each oyster with fresh white breadcrumbs
Place under a hot grill for a minute until they are hot and the breadcrumbs are starting to brown
Serve with a wedge of lemon.

Ingredients
Serves 2 people
12 Loch Fyne oysters
5g fresh garlic
50g butter (softened)
5g chopped parsley
Fresh white breadcrumbs
1 lemon
